Short Physical Performance Battery (SPPB)

Short Physical Performance Battery (Guralnik JM, et al. J Gerontol 1994): standing balance, 4-meter gait speed, and five chair stands each scored 0-4 for a 0-12 total, where < 10 indicates mobility limitation.

What the result means

10-12
Minimal limitation.
7-9
Mild-to-moderate limitation.
<= 6
Severe limitation (balance + gait + chair stands, each 0-4). < 10 predicts mortality. A performance battery, not a diagnosis.
